Q: Is 4,508,016 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 4,508,016 is a composite number.

Why is 4,508,016 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 4,508,016 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 4 6 8 12 16 19 24 38 48 57 76 114 152 228 304 456 912 4,943 9,886 14,829 19,772 29,658 39,544 59,316 79,088 93,917 118,632 187,834 237,264 281,751 375,668 563,502 751,336 1,127,004 1,502,672 2,254,008 and 4,508,016, with no remainder.

Since 4,508,016 cannot be divided by just 1 and 4,508,016, it is a composite number.
